futur
出典:『Wiktionary』 (2026/03/25 20:23 UTC 版)
名詞
futur (plural futurs)
- (archaic) A fiancé.
- 1863, The New Monthly Magazine and Humorist (volume 127, page 492)
In the Memoirs of Madame d'Epinay, there is a capital story, how a betrothed girl was introduced to her futur without her knowledge, and how much time was granted her to learn to know and love him. - 1877, Charlotte Louisa H. Dempster, Blue Roses; or, Helen Malinofska's marriage (page 20)
If you, gracious mistress, will trust yourself to Mariette, I stake my daughter's life on your safety. Her futur, Joseph Abramovitch, is ready to take you away, dressed as his sister.
